Data Analysis as a Web Service• Data analysis is a service controlled by the user • User’s laptop issues commands and receives results • Computation is arranged by the web server

The Bigger Concept Underneath
Components Pre-compiled Python objects called and re-arranged
by the Python Interpreter
Data Streams Standard communication protocol between
components (standard streams can connect components located anywhere)
DANSE Project: Develop Tools for Programmers
Component Templates Standard Data Streams
Levels of User Expertise• For using existing scripts, entry barrier nearly zero.• For altering existing Python scripts, entry barrier is very
low. • For writing new Python code, entry barrier is modest.
Performance may be comparable to IDL or Matlab. • Transition to high performance compiled code
ARCS: Writing Python bindings for C++DANSE: Component templates for C++, FORTRAN,

• Importance of remote control of neutron instruments• Remote collaboratory capability• Remote data analysis capability
• No strong support for remote control -- too risky
(sample temperature and saving data okay)• Strong support for remote data analysis capability• Overwhelming support for standardization of data analysis
(across different instruments and different facilities)
NSSA Neutron Software Poll
